Popularity of Sociology at Eastern EKU

In the most recent year for which we have data, Eastern Kentucky University conferred 15 bachelor’s degrees in sociology.

How Much Do Sociology Graduates from Eastern EKU Make?

$28,048 Bachelor's Median Salary

Salary of Sociology Graduates with a Bachelor’s Degree

Sociology graduates with a bachelor’s degree from Eastern EKU report a median salary of $28,048 a year. This is below $49,519, the median for all majors at Eastern EKU.

Eastern EKU Sociology Bachelor’s Program Diversity

Among recent graduates, 27% of sociology bachelor’s degrees went to men and 73% went to women.

Eastern EKU gender breakdown of Sociology Bachelor's degree grads

The majority of sociology bachelor’s degree graduates at Eastern EKU were White. About 53% of graduates fell into this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Eastern Kentucky University with a bachelor’s in sociology.

Ethnic diversity of Sociology majors at Eastern Kentucky University
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 1
Black or African American 1
Hispanic or Latino 4
White 8
Non-Resident Aliens 0
Other Races 1
